Beyond Rights, Blue Ant International, Cineflix Rights, DCD Rights, Hat Trick International, Passion Distribution, and Studiocanal today announced that they will be participating in The London TV Screenings 2022.

They are joining together with All3Media International, Banijay Rights, eOne, Fremantle, and ITV Studios for the event.

The distributors are all working together to coordinate a series of screenings, meetings and events taking place in-person in London from Monday 28th February to Friday, 4th March 2022.

Each company will host individual events across The London TV Screenings week packed with exclusive content, bespoke sessions, and chances to connect with world-class programme-makers.

Full details of individual plans, dates, and times will be sent from the companies to their partners in the coming weeks. All events will be held in line with Covid guidelines and protocols as advised at the time by the UK Government.

A London TV Screenings spokesperson said: “The London TV Screenings has now become a real focus for international buyers who we know are eager to engage with as many distributors as possible during their Spring visit to the UK. The addition of these seven distributors to the schedule makes the London week even more compelling”.

“With all our customers in mind, we are working together as a group and in consultation with each other, to co-ordinate a curated programme which will avoid timing conflicts and ensure all our clients have the opportunity to see the very best new content and meet with our teams in central London.”

Further distributors are expected to join in the coming weeks.
